Overview
SNJ54LVTH574FK from Texas Instruments is a military-grade, 20-pin LCCC-packaged octal D-type flip-flop with positive-edge clocking, 3-state outputs, bus-hold inputs, and Ioff hot-insertion support. It operates from 2.7 V to 3.6 V VCC, supports mixed-mode 5-V input tolerance, and delivers 150 MHz max clock frequency with 2.4 ns data setup time at VCC = 3.3 V - used in radiation-tolerant avionics data latching and high-reliability bus interface circuits.
For engineers reviewing the SNJ54LVTH574FK datasheet, SNJ54LVTH574FK pinout, SNJ54LVTH574FK application, or SNJ54LVTH574FK equivalent, key selection criteria include its −55°C to +125°C operating range, MIL-PRF-38535 qualification, LCCC ceramic package with solderable leads, bus-hold input retention without external resistors, and compatibility with 3.3-V ABT logic families in mixed-voltage backplanes.
Technical Context
This device implements eight independent edge-triggered D-type flip-flops synchronized to the rising edge of CLK, with a shared output-enable (OE) control that places all Q outputs into high-impedance without affecting internal state retention. Its ABT (Advanced BiCMOS Technology) architecture enables TTL-level input compatibility while operating at 3.3-V VCC.
The SNJ54LVTH574FK integrates Ioff circuitry to disable outputs during power-down, preventing backflow current, and features active bus-hold on all eight D inputs - eliminating need for pullup/pulldown resistors and ensuring stable logic levels on floating inputs during system initialization or hot-swap events.
Key Specifications
| Parameter | Value and Actual Design Meaning |
|---|---|
| VCC Range | 2.7 V to 3.6 V - supports unregulated battery operation down to 2.7 V with full functionality. |
| Max Clock Frequency | 150 MHz - enables high-speed data capture in real-time avionics and test equipment interfaces. |
| Setup Time (tsu) | 2.4 ns at VCC = 3.3 V - ensures reliable sampling of fast-changing parallel bus signals. |
| Output Drive (IOL) | 48 mA per output - sufficient to drive heavy capacitive loads or multiple TTL inputs directly. |
| Operating Temperature | −55°C to +125°C - qualified for extended-range military and aerospace applications per MIL-PRF-38535. |
| Input Voltage Tolerance | Up to 5.5 V - allows direct interfacing with legacy 5-V logic without level shifters. |
| Bus-Hold Current | ±75 μA at VCC = 3 V - actively maintains valid logic state on unused D inputs without external components. |
Pinout & Package
LCCC (Leadless Ceramic Chip Carrier) package, 20-pin, hermetically sealed ceramic body with solderable perimeter leads; 8.89 mm × 8.89 mm footprint, 2.03 mm max height, 1.27 mm lead pitch, designed for high-reliability PCB mounting and thermal stability in harsh environments.
| Pin/Terminal | Circuit Role | Design Meaning |
|---|---|---|
| 1D–8D | Data Inputs | Eight asynchronous D inputs; each latched on CLK↑; feature integrated bus-hold circuitry. |
| 1Q–8Q | Registered Outputs | Eight edge-triggered Q outputs; individually controlled by OE; 3-state capable. |
| CLK | Clock Input | Positive-edge-triggered global clock; synchronous to all eight flip-flops. |
| OE | Output Enable | Active-low control; places all Q outputs in high-impedance when high; no effect on internal state. |
| VCC | Supply Voltage | 3.3-V nominal supply; supports operation down to 2.7 V; tolerant of ripple and transient droop. |
| GND | Ground Reference | Digital ground return; separate from analog ground; requires low-inductance connection. |
Key Features
| Feature | Design Value |
|---|---|
| MIL-PRF-38535 Qualified | Fully tested per military screening requirements including temperature cycling, burn-in, and lot acceptance testing. |
| Ioff and Power-Up 3-State | Prevents damaging current backflow during hot insertion and ensures outputs remain high-Z during power ramp-up/down. |
| Bus-Hold on All Data Inputs | Eliminates need for external pullup/pulldown resistors - reduces BOM count and board space in sparse-bus designs. |
| Mixed-Mode Signal Operation | Accepts 5-V TTL inputs while powered from 3.3-V VCC - enables seamless bridging between legacy and modern logic families. |
| Latch-Up Immunity | Exceeds 500 mA per JESD 17 - ensures robustness against transient-induced latch-up in high-noise environments. |

FAQ
What is the maximum clock frequency supported by SNJ54LVTH574FK?
The SNJ54LVTH574FK supports a maximum clock frequency of 150 MHz at VCC = 3.3 V ± 0.3 V and TA = 25°C. This rating is guaranteed across its full −55°C to +125°C operating range per MIL-PRF-38535 test conditions. The device achieves this performance using ABT process technology optimized for speed-power tradeoffs in high-reliability applications. SNJ54LVTH574FK maintains timing integrity even under voltage droop down to 2.7 V VCC.
Does SNJ54LVTH574FK support hot insertion, and how is it implemented?
Yes, SNJ54LVTH574FK supports hot insertion via two integrated features: Ioff circuitry disables outputs when VCC = 0 V to prevent backflow current, and power-up 3-state ensures outputs remain in high-impedance during power ramp-up. These functions are inherent to the ABT design and require no external components. SNJ54LVTH574FK is explicitly characterized for hot-swap use in backplane and modular avionics systems per datasheet Section 1.
What package type and lead finish does SNJ54LVTH574FK use?
SNJ54LVTH574FK uses a 20-pin LCCC (Leadless Ceramic Chip Carrier) package with tin-lead (SnPb) solderable leads, non-RoHS compliant. The package measures 8.89 mm × 8.89 mm with 1.27 mm lead pitch and 2.03 mm max height. It is hermetically sealed for moisture resistance and rated for −65°C to +150°C storage. SNJ54LVTH574FK is supplied in tubes of 55 units per MIL-STD-883 packaging requirements.
How does the bus-hold feature work on SNJ54LVTH574FK data inputs?
The bus-hold circuitry on SNJ54LVTH574FK's D inputs actively maintains the last-valid logic state (high or low) when inputs float, drawing ±75 μA at VCC = 3 V. This eliminates need for external pullup/pulldown resistors and prevents metastability during FPGA configuration or bus contention. Bus-hold is enabled by default and cannot be disabled; SNJ54LVTH574FK datasheet specifies it operates across full temperature and voltage range.
Is SNJ54LVTH574FK compatible with 5-V logic systems?
Yes, SNJ54LVTH574FK accepts input voltages up to 5.5 V on all D and OE inputs while operating from a 3.3-V VCC supply - enabling direct interfacing with 5-V TTL outputs without level shifters. Its output high voltage (VOH) reaches 2.4 V at IOL = 24 mA, ensuring noise margin when driving other 3.3-V ABT devices. SNJ54LVTH574FK maintains this mixed-mode capability across its full military temperature range.
